“For Congress it’s a prejudiced political tool for exploiting deprived sections”: BJP’s CR Kesavan on caste census – World News Network

Chennai (Tamil Nadu) [India], May 1 (ANI): Bharatiya Janata Party leader CR Kesavan attacked Congress on Thursday, saying that the latter only looks at the exercise of caste census as just a “prejudiced political tool for exploiting deprived sections,” and highlighted that despite being in power for decades, the Congress-led governments never conducted their own caste census.
“For the Congress party caste census has always been a prejudiced political tool for exploiting the deprived sections. Jawaharlal Nehru never conducted caste census. Indira Gandhi, Rajiv Gandhi never conducted caste census. They were always opposed to the welfare of the disadvantaged sections. It was only Prime Minister Narendra Modi today who’s taken the decisive decision to ensure that the caste census will be conducted with the national census,” Kesavan told ANI in Chennai.
He claimed that the Congress has been ‘rattled’ with the announcement of the nationwide caste census, as the party never conducted a caste census despite being in power for decades.
“The Congress party today is rattled because they’ve been exposed till now, though they’ve been in power for decades, they never did the cast census because the Congress party has always been opposed to the welfare of the disadvantaged sections. Right from Nehru’s days when they opposed Kaka Kalelkar Commission recommending reservations for backward classes, but they got constitutional status only after Modi became PM, it was done in 2018,” he said.
The Kaka Kalekar Commission, also known as First Backward Classes Commission was set up in 1953, and was tasked with identifying socially and educationally backward sections of society. The Commission submitted its report in 1955.
Kesavan further said that the decision of the Cabinet Committee to conduct a caste enumeration exercise with the national census is a “historic” one, and is testament to the ideals of Babasaheb Ambedkar, adding, “For this historic decision. Which will secure a strong foundation and edifice for Vikit Bharat. Today’s decision is testament to Narendra Modi’s steadfast resolve and commitment to Dr Babasaheb Ambedkar.”
Calling the style of Congress’ governance as “discriminatory and divisive,” he contrasted it with the Central government’s motto of ‘sabka sath sabka vikas.’
“The difference between Congress and Prime Minister Modi is the Congress governance has always been discriminatory and divisive. PM Modi’s governance is sabka sath sabka vikas (development for everyone, with everyone) because it is compassionate and inclusive governance. For the Congress party, talking about caste census is political rhetoric for political profit, but today’s decision by the Prime Minister will ensure precision public policy, which will pave way for inclusive and compassionate governance,” the BJP leader told ANI.
In a significant decision, the central government decided that caste enumeration will be included in the forthcoming national census. Union Information and Broadcasting Minister Ashwini Vaishnaw had informed while informing about the decisions made by the cabinet. The Congress has also extended support for the exercise, but had said that the census is “11 years too late.”
Other states, such as Bihar, Karnataka, Telangana have also conducted their own caste census before. (ANI)
